Output ecfcecb78b536e13c0da5bf2aa3509390e60b954a09838341aca36df3328fa9d:0

value
216648
script pubkey
OP_0 OP_PUSHBYTES_20 82be495b25b0ff35171fa8c76e1d80b486ea0e6c
address
bc1qs2lyjke9krln29cl4rrku8vqkjrw5rnvu88y3p
transaction
ecfcecb78b536e13c0da5bf2aa3509390e60b954a09838341aca36df3328fa9d
confirmations
19985
spent
true